Had a group that played at this course 9/25, and while the course has a fun layout, we encountered a couple of issues that really detracted from the experience — both centered on communication and customer value.
First, we had three tee times at 12:50, 1:00, and 1:10 PM. The course offers afternoon rates for tee times after 1:00 PM, but this policy was never communicated to us. It was only through our own conversation on-site that we discovered it. When I later called the clubhouse to discuss this, I was told that we got lucky that only 5 out of 10 players paid full price — even though by their own policy, it technically should have only been 3. Our frustration wasn't about the discount itself, but rather the lack of transparency and inconsistent application of the policy. It’s hard to understand how a group with two-thirds of its players teeing off after the discount time could still end up mostly paying full price. If we had been told this when booking (you have to call to book large parties) we would have simply booked the tee times slightly later to avoid the higher price.
Second, the course conditions were not as advertised. The greens had been recently aerated, which is totally understandable for maintenance this time of year. The problem was, again, the lack of communication. There was no mention of aeration when we booked, when we verified, or when we checked in. We only noticed a small sign that was confusingly dated for a later day, and found out on the first hole that the greens were aerated. When I called to provide feedback, I was told that only the front 9 were aerated two weeks prior. That did not match what we saw on the course, where the conditions suggested seemingly very recent aeration on ~15/18 holes. No discount or courtesy was offered due to the timing, but in our opinion, the greens clearly had not had enough time to recover, which affected play significantly. We would have appreciated a heads-up and maybe a slight discount, which is pretty standard at other courses during aeration season.
In the end, while the course itself has potential, our experience was undercut by poor communication and a general lack of customer value consideration. Upfront honesty about discount eligibility or course conditions would have made a huge difference. We had played this course multiple times, but don't think we'll be coming back for future trips.
